## Tuning

RestockPilot's planner runs nightly for each Fizzbar machine cluster. Most tickets trace back to three things: forecast horizon too short, safety stock too aggressive, or route batching too large. Don't edit values per-machine; change the cluster profile instead. If a customer in the Dellwick region reports phantom restock orders, check the horizon first. Defaults ship as shown in the table below.

constants for yaduf-fahag:
BUDGETS = {
    "kelix": 528,
    "briwyn": 734,
}

Action item from the Parcelwind outage review: the tracking webhook retried failed deliveries indefinitely, flooding the courier gateway during the Brinmore depot incident. New team members should know we now cap retries at six with exponential backoff, and dead-letter anything older than 24 hours. The full retry policy and alert thresholds are documented on the internal page below.

operations page: https://confluence.lumicsys.internal/projects/display/projects/display

**Q: How do I register a custom fee rule with Tollweaver?**

A: External plugins must declare a rule priority and a jurisdiction scope in their manifest; rules without a scope are rejected at load time. Conflicting rules are resolved by priority, then registration order. Full manifest schema, evaluation semantics, and example rules are published on the internal page below.

runbook for tagug-hafog: https://jira.lumiclabs.internal/projects/pages/pages/9773c0d8

Ticket #2093 — Signature verification failure, EXIF scrubber 1.6 build

The Pixelwash EXIF-scrubbing service build fails signature verification at the staging gate. Investigation shows the build host retained the key retired during last week's rotation, so every artifact since Monday is signed incorrectly. Please rebuild and re-sign before promoting. To avoid further mismatches, the currently valid signing key is recorded below.

release key, yahip-yahif: bky4_yYw1